Combinations

#619d3f complementary

Colors that are opposite to each other, forming a contrasting pair.

#619d3f splitComplementary

A base color and two secondary colors adjacent to its complementary color, offering high contrast with less tension.

#619d3f triadic

Three colors evenly spaced around the color wheel, providing vibrant and balanced color schemes.

#619d3f tetradic

Four colors forming a rectangle on the color wheel, consisting of two complementary color pairs for rich and diverse palettes.

#619d3f analogousComplementary

A combination of analogous colors with one complementary color, creating a harmonious yet dynamic palette.

#619d3f analogous

Colors that are next to each other on the color wheel, producing serene and comfortable designs.

Shades

#619d3f Light Tints

A series of lighter variations of the base color, created by mixing it with increasing amounts of white.

#619d3f Gray Shades

A collection of shades that blend the base color with gray, resulting in more muted and subdued tones.

#619d3f Dark Shades

Darker versions of the base color, achieved by mixing it with increasing amounts of black.
